OceanBase 4.4.2_CE_BP1 Release: Vector Search, Zone-Level TableGroups, and Experimental Strong Sync

Released on May 8, 2026, OceanBase v4.4.2_CE_BP1 is a significant update focusing on high availability, vector search capabilities, and performance tuning. The release introduces experimental strong sync for zero RPO, Zone-level TableGroups to better control partition leader distribution, and expanded vector search features. It also brings MySQL 8.0 dual password compatibility and various schema and configuration changes.

Supported Upgrade Paths

Administrators can upgrade to this version from the following paths:

  • V4.2.5_CE or V4.2.5_CE BP1~BP6 → V4.2.5_CE BP7 → V4.4.2_CE BP1
  • V4.3.5_CE or V4.3.5_CE BP1~BP5 → V4.3.5_CE BP6 → V4.4.2_CE BP1
  • V4.4.1_CE → V4.4.2_CE BP1

Key Features and Enhancements

Experimental Strong Sync (RPO=0)

This release introduces strong synchronization between primary and standby databases, ensuring zero data loss (RPO=0). This feature is marked as [Experimental] and offers two modes:

  • Max Protection Mode: Offers the highest data protection level. Transactions commit only after REDO logs are persisted on both the primary and strong sync standby. The primary stops write services if the standby is unavailable.
  • Max Availability Mode: Prioritizes cluster availability. Transactions commit when both primary and standby have persisted logs. If the standby link fails and the lag exceeds NET_TIMEOUT (default 30s), the primary automatically downgrades to async sync to restore service. It reverts to strong sync when the link recovers and lag is below HEALTH_CHECK_TIME (default 60s).

Zone-Level TableGroup (TableGroup)

A new SCOPE attribute has been added to TableGroups to control partition leader distribution:

  • SERVER: All leaders aggregate to a single node.
  • ZONE: Leaders are distributed evenly within a single Zone.
  • CLUSTER: Leaders are distributed across the cluster's PRIMARY_ZONE based on data weight.

This addresses limitations in previous versions where Sharding = None could not handle large data volumes on a single server, and Sharding = Partition/Adaptive could not control leader distribution.

Vector Search Extensions

Vector search capabilities have been expanded with new similarity functions and IVF index optimizations:

  • Functions: Added inner_product_similarity, cosine_similarity, and l2_similarity (returning values in [0,1]).
  • Query Syntax: Supports filtering results by similarity threshold using PARAMETERS (similarity=x) in LIMIT clauses.
  • IVF Index: Upgrades include parallelized Kmeans building, iterative filtering algorithms, and dynamic IVF_NPROBES configuration.

Dual Password Management

To support MySQL 8.0 compatibility and prevent connection interruptions during password rotation, OceanBase now supports dual passwords:

  • ALTER USER ... RETAIN CURRENT PASSWORD preserves the old password.
  • ALTER USER ... DISCARD OLD PASSWORD removes the old password.
  • Views like mysql.user and DBA_OB_USERS now include old_password and user_attributes fields.

Performance Optimizations

  • PL/SQL: Optimized loop scenarios, LLVM compilation artifacts, and exception handling.
  • Schema History: New objects (package, routine, UDT) are added to the recycle bin to reduce refresh performance impact.
  • External Tables: Improved Parquet page-level prefetch, CSV parallel parsing, and ODPS (MaxCompute) parallel downloads.
  • Small Transactions: Optimized state backfill to accelerate data cleanup and prevent long transactions from blocking recycling.

Breaking Changes and Behavior Updates

View Schema Changes

Several system views have new columns or semantic changes:

  • [G]V$OB_SQL_AUDIT: Added COMMIT_TIME, TX_TABLE_READ_CNT, and others. ELAPSED_TIME now includes commit time.
  • DBA_OB_USERS: Added old_password and old_password_start_time.
  • DBA_OB_TENANTS: Added PROTECTION_MODE and PROTECTION_LEVEL.
  • DBA_USERS: Added OPEN & IN ROLLOVER status.
  • DBA_SCHEDULER_JOBS: New views added to show running and scheduled jobs.

Configuration Changes

  • ob_storage_s3_url_encode_type: Default changed to compliantRfc3986Encoding.
  • schema_history_expire_time: Changed from cluster-level to tenant-level.
  • max_execution_time: New session/global variable for controlling read-only SELECT timeouts.
  • ob_vector_search_strategy: Default changed to RECALL_FIRST.

Other Behavior Changes

  • Auto Partition Split: Lowered threshold from 128MB to 1MB.
  • OBCDC: Now supports IPv6.
  • Java Objects: New OBJECT_TYPE='JAVA CLASS' added to object views.

New Syntax and Functions

  • COSINE_SIMILARITY(vector_1, vector_2), L2_SIMILARITY(vector_1, vector_2), INNER_PRODUCT_SIMILARITY(vector_1, vector_2)
  • WINDOW_FUNNEL(window, mode, timestamp, cond1, cond2, ..., condN)
  • ALTER VIEW ... COMPILE
  • ALTER TABLEGROUP ... SCOPE = 'CLUSTER'
  • MAX_EXECUTION_TIME(N) hint and session/global variable
  • CALL DBMS_VECTOR.REBUILD_INDEX(...)
